diff options
author | Bram Moolenaar <Bram@vim.org> | 2018-11-14 21:45:32 +0100 |
---|---|---|
committer | Bram Moolenaar <Bram@vim.org> | 2018-11-14 21:45:32 +0100 |
commit | 0c27cbcacf0f58ad30f0b15d1f442f73f40347c2 (patch) | |
tree | 8b6a0e0bfc52c60785354476e27341d4e99bbfdf | |
parent | 61fb8d8c6719205c686550e591db22aa97b4db4c (diff) | |
download | vim-git-0c27cbcacf0f58ad30f0b15d1f442f73f40347c2.tar.gz |
patch 8.1.0527: using 'shiftwidth' from wrong buffer for foldingv8.1.0527
Problem: Using 'shiftwidth' from wrong buffer for folding.
Solution: Use "buf" instead of "curbuf". (Christian Brabandt)
-rw-r--r-- | src/fold.c | 3 | ||||
-rw-r--r-- | src/version.c | 2 |
2 files changed, 4 insertions, 1 deletions
diff --git a/src/fold.c b/src/fold.c index bc79accb6..eb344c45b 100644 --- a/src/fold.c +++ b/src/fold.c @@ -155,6 +155,7 @@ hasFoldingWin( int low_level = 0; checkupdate(win); + /* * Return quickly when there is no folding at all in this window. */ @@ -3219,7 +3220,7 @@ foldlevelIndent(fline_T *flp) flp->lvl = -1; } else - flp->lvl = get_indent_buf(buf, lnum) / get_sw_value(curbuf); + flp->lvl = get_indent_buf(buf, lnum) / get_sw_value(buf); if (flp->lvl > flp->wp->w_p_fdn) { flp->lvl = flp->wp->w_p_fdn; diff --git a/src/version.c b/src/version.c index d3a427ae1..8a64e4a6c 100644 --- a/src/version.c +++ b/src/version.c @@ -793,6 +793,8 @@ static char *(features[]) = static int included_patches[] = { /* Add new patch number below this line */ /**/ + 527, +/**/ 526, /**/ 525, |